The electrochemical redox processes of poly(5-cyanoindole) (P5CN) in acidic
aqueous solutions were investigated using in situ Raman and optical absorp
tion spectroscopy. Vibrational assignments were made on the basis of the re
sults obtained on polyindole and P5CN in acetonitrile solution. The drastic
changes in optical absorption and Raman spectra observed at various oxidat
ion stages were explained by the conversions between at least three differe
nt structures.
